The BLACK+DECKER Smart Portable Air Conditioner with Heat offers a solid option for campers needing both cooling and heating throughout the year. With a cooling capacity of 14,000 BTU (ASHRAE) or 10,000 BTU (DOE), it can efficiently cool spaces up to 700 sq. ft., which is quite generous for a portable unit. Additionally, it provides 12,000 BTU heating capacity, making it versatile for different seasons. However, its Seasonal Energy Efficiency Ratio (SEER) is 6.2, which is relatively low and may lead to higher energy consumption compared to more energy-efficient models. It is not Energy Star rated, which might be a consideration for those particularly mindful of energy use.
At 54 dB, the noise level is moderate and should be tolerable, though not the quietest option on the market. The unit's dimensions (16.5” x 14.06” x 27.09”) and weight (35 pounds) make it reasonably portable and suitable for a camper setup. It also includes useful additional features such as a ‘Follow Me’ remote, which enhances convenience by allowing the remote to act as a thermostat, and smart capabilities with voice control via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ant.
The inclusion of an easy-to-install window kit simplifies the installation process. Despite not being the most energy-efficient model, its strong cooling and heating capacities, along with smart features and portability, make it a worthwhile consideration for those looking for multi-season climate control in their camper.
The Shinco 10,000 BTU Portable Air Conditioner is a solid choice for cooling small to medium-sized spaces up to 300 square feet, making it suitable for use in campers. Its cooling capacity of 10,000 BTU (ASHRAE) ensures efficient temperature management, while the adjustable temperature range from 60℉ to 86℉ allows for personalized comfort. The unit's 3-in-1 functionality, offering cooling, fan, and dehumidification modes, adds versatility, particularly with its ability to remove up to 36 liters of moisture per day.
In terms of energy efficiency, the unit lacks an Energy Star rating, which could mean higher energy consumption compared to other models with this certification. However, its noise level of 52 dB is relatively low, allowing for quiet operation suitable for sleeping or working environments.
Portability is a strong feature of this air conditioner. Weighing 55.1 pounds and equipped with four casters, it is easy to move around, and the compact dimensions (13.39"D x 17.44"W x 32.68"H) make it manageable in confined spaces typical of a camper. The included remote control and LED display offer user-friendly operation, supplemented by a convenient 24-hour timer and auto swing function.
Installation is straightforward, with a complete window kit and exhaust hose included, allowing for hassle-free setup without the need for additional tools. While the unit is not Energy Star rated, its performance, portability, and additional features like the swing function make it a reasonable option for those seeking a versatile portable AC for camper use. Customer support and a one-year warranty from Shinco provide added peace of mind, although potential buyers might consider the lack of Energy Star certification as a minor drawback.
The Dreo Portable Air Conditioner offers a substantial cooling capacity of 12,000 BTU, making it suitable for cooling larger spaces up to 300 square feet, like a camper or bedroom. It's designed to operate quietly with a noise level of 46dB, which is ideal for environments where minimal noise is crucial, such as bedrooms. The unit's portability is enhanced by its relatively compact size (14.37 x 17.32 x 28.13 inches) and lightweight design, making it easy to move and install using the included universal window kit.
In terms of energy efficiency, the Dreo AC has a SEER rating of 6.1, which is moderate. It features a drainage-free operation in cool mode, reducing maintenance hassle when humidity is under 85%. Additionally, it includes smart functionalities allowing control via app, voice commands, or remote, which adds convenience and flexibility. Despite these strengths, the moderate energy efficiency might be a concern for those looking for the most eco-friendly options.
The included dehumidifier and fan modes provide added versatility, catering to different comfort needs. This air conditioner seems well-suited for campers and indoor rooms where quiet operation and ease of use are priorities.
